STARA PAZOVA - The head coach of the Serbia men's national football team Dragan Stojkvoic said on Monday several of his players had injury problems ahead of UEFA Nations League matches against Switzerland and Denmark, and noted that he had known November would be the "month of truth" for his team.
"Due to injuries, Predrag Rajkovic and Veljko Birmancevic were omitted from the preliminary squad list," Stojkovic told a press conference in Stara Pazova near Belgrade.
"Two days ago, Ivan Ilic started the game against Juventus and injured a hamstring, so he has been relieved of his duties," he added.
"Luka Jovic, Filip Mladenovic and Marko Grujic will join the team but are in doubt for the upcoming two games due to injuries. In Switzerland, we will not be able to count on Nikola Milenkovic and Strahinja Erakovic, who are suspended. On the other hand, the return of Dusan Vlahovic is a big plus for us," Stojkovic also said.
"At the beginning of the Nations League, we knew Spain are unrivalled in our group and that the November matches against Denmark and Switzerland would be the matches of truth for us. We are pleased to be able to decide about our own destiny in the last two games," Stojkovic added.
